Netgear says certain router owners should 'download the latest firmware as soon as possible' to patch a critical vulnerability

pcgamer.com

If you own a Netgear router it may well be time to check for updates, as the company has released a security advisory to update the firmware as soon as possible on several models.

While details are thin on the ground, it appears two critical remote code execution vulnerabilities have been patched for multiple WiFi router models (via Bleeping Computer).

I've listed the latest firmware updates next to the affected routers below, so if you're a Netgear user it's worth a quick check to see if your router is affected, and if it's using the latest version.

To check your router's firmware version, follow the instructions on the Netgear site. If you own an affected router and the firmware differs from the listed versions above, it's time to get updating.

To do so, visit Netgear support and begin typing in your model number, before selecting it from the drop down menu. Once you're on your router's support page, click Downloads, and then under Current Versions select the first option.
